About

Charmaine Ruddock is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Health and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Charmaine Ruddock has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 392 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in General Health Professions, 4 papers in Health and 4 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Charmaine Ruddock's work include Community Health and Development (5 papers), Healthcare Policy and Management (4 papers) and Food Security and Health in Diverse Populations (4 papers). Charmaine Ruddock is often cited by papers focused on Community Health and Development (5 papers), Healthcare Policy and Management (4 papers) and Food Security and Health in Diverse Populations (4 papers). Charmaine Ruddock collaborates with scholars based in United States, New Zealand and Malawi. Charmaine Ruddock's co-authors include Maxine Golub, Neil Calman, Sue A. Kaplan, John Billings, Nina Wallerstein, Julie Lucero, Mohan J. Dutta, Sarah Kastelic, Cynthia Pearson and Lorenda Belone and has published in prestigious journals such as American Journal of Public Health, Health Education Research and Public Health Reports.
